Excel如何统计中文字?如何快速汇总中文字数据?
作者:佚名|分类:EXCEL|浏览:143|发布时间:2025-04-05 19:56:02
Excel高效统计与汇总中文字数据指南
在处理大量数据时,尤其是包含中文字符的数据,Excel的强大功能可以帮助我们快速统计和汇总信息。以下是一篇详细的指南,将教会您如何使用Excel来统计中文字,以及如何快速汇总中文字数据。
一、Excel如何统计中文字?
1. 使用COUNTIF函数
COUNTIF函数可以用来统计单元格区域中满足特定条件的单元格数量。要统计中文字符的数量,可以使用以下公式:
```excel
=COUNTIF(A1:A10, "中文字符")
```
这里,A1:A10是包含中文字符的单元格区域,"中文字符"是一个通配符,表示统计所有中文字符。
2. 使用COUNTA函数
COUNTA函数可以统计区域中非空单元格的数量。如果您想统计包含中文字符的单元格数量,可以使用以下公式:
```excel
=COUNTA(A1:A10)
```
然后,如果您想得到纯中文字符的单元格数量,可以将这个结果减去其他非中文字符的单元格数量。
3. 使用条件格式
条件格式可以用来突出显示满足特定条件的单元格。例如,您可以使用条件格式来高亮显示所有包含中文字符的单元格:
选择包含中文字符的单元格区域。
点击“开始”选项卡中的“条件格式”。
选择“新建规则”。
在弹出的对话框中,选择“使用公式确定要设置格式的单元格”。
输入公式:`=ISNUMBER(LEFT(A1,1))`,然后点击“确定”。
在“设置格式”对话框中,选择合适的格式,然后点击“确定”。
二、如何快速汇总中文字数据?
1. 使用SUMIF函数
SUMIF函数可以计算区域中满足特定条件的单元格之和。要汇总中文字符所在行的数值,可以使用以下公式:
```excel
=SUMIF(A1:A10, "中文字符", B1:B10)
```
这里,A1:A10是包含中文字符的单元格区域,"中文字符"是条件,B1:B10是包含数值的单元格区域。
2. 使用VLOOKUP函数
VLOOKUP函数可以查找特定值并返回相关数据。如果您有一个包含中文字符的列表,并且想根据这些字符查找对应的数值,可以使用以下公式:
```excel
=VLOOKUP(A1, B1:C10, 2, FALSE)
```
这里,A1是包含中文字符的单元格,B1:C10是包含中文字符和对应数值的单元格区域,2表示返回第二个列的值。
3. 使用PivotTable
PivotTable是Excel中非常强大的数据汇总工具。通过创建PivotTable,您可以快速汇总和分析大量数据。以下是如何使用PivotTable汇总中文字数据的基本步骤:
选择包含中文字符和数值的单元格区域。
点击“插入”选项卡中的“PivotTable”。
在弹出的对话框中,选择“新工作表”或“现有工作表”。
在PivotTable字段列表中,将“中文字符”拖到行标签区域,将“数值”拖到值区域。
根据需要调整PivotTable的布局和格式。
三、相关问答
1. 问:如何统计一个单元格中中文字符的数量?
答: 使用COUNTA函数可以统计单元格中非空单元格的数量,包括中文字符。例如,`=COUNTA(A1)`将统计单元格A1中非空单元格的数量。
2. 问:如何将包含中文字符的单元格转换为数值?
答: 可以使用文本函数如MID、LEFT等提取中文字符,然后使用数值函数进行转换。例如,如果中文字符在单元格A1中,可以使用`=MID(A1, 1, 1)`提取第一个中文字符,然后根据需要转换为数值。
3. 问:如何将中文字符按照拼音排序?
答: 可以使用Excel的排序功能,并选择“自定义序列”来定义拼音排序规则。在“排序依据”中选择“自定义序列”,然后输入拼音序列,Excel将按照拼音顺序对数据进行排序。
通过以上指南,您应该能够更高效地使用Excel来统计和汇总中文字数据。记住,熟练掌握Excel的各种函数和工具是提高工作效率的关键。